After owning a ford puma for the last 10 years I have picked up a 2005 ford focus. Don't know if anyone can help but after giving the car a good runout I have just returned and noticed that when I have parked up for the night that the clock on the middle of the radio and milage indicator have both stayed lit up green. Can anyone tell me if these stay on all the time or is there is something wrong with the electronics. Cheers

Hi nick,

Welcome to the forum,

Thankfully nothing wrong with the electrics,

Almost all modern day cars have the illuminated display that stays active for up to 1 hour after the car has been locked.
